>>>>> Recent changes:
>>>>>
>>>>> Added support for threaded messages.  To group messages by thread,
>>>>> press
>>>>> Alt+V for the View menu pulldown, S for
>>>>>
>>>>> the Sort submenu, and T to check the Threaded setting.  To expand
>>>>> message threads press the * key (Shift+8).  To
>>>>>
>>>>> collapse message threads, press the / key.  To select all messages in
>>>>> the current thread, press Control+Shift+A.
>>>>>
>>>>> The scripts say the number of items selected.  To review the selection,
>>>>> use the standard JAWSKey+Shift+DownArrow
>>>>>
>>>>> (or the easier script alternative, Shift+Space).  To remove a whole
>>>>> thread, you can then press Delete.  The
>>>>>
>>>>> Alt+Delete command indicates whether the messages are being displayed
>>>>> in
>>>>> a threaded outline or a straightforward
>>>>>
>>>>> list.
>>>>>
>>>>> Made Alt+0 get key message header fields more reliably using a
>>>>> different
>>>>> technique that is slower, so not
>>>>>
>>>>> implemented in Alt+1 - Alt+5.  The From, To, CC, BCC, and Subject field
>>>>> data may be virtualized by pressing Alt+0
>>>>>
>>>>> twice quickly.
>>>>>
>>>>> Made detection of attachments more reliable, eliminating cases where
>>>>> the
>>>>> scripts were getting fooled into thinking
>>>>>
>>>>> that text above the status line was a file name when it was not.  Made
>>>>> the Jump and Jump Again commands, Control+J
>>>>>
>>>>> and Alt+J, work more reliably and speak more smoothly.
>>>>>
>>>>> Fixed a bug where JAWS would lock up if too much MSAA information was
>>>>> displayed in the virtual viewer.  If over 60K
>>>>>
>>>>> of text is gathered, it is now copied to the clipboard instead.  The
>>>>> MSAA debugging commands have also been
>>>>>
>>>>> expanded and reorganized.  F12 shows the object at the active cursor
>>>>> position, and all its children.  Shift+F12
>>>>>
>>>>> shows the current object and all its siblings at the same level.
>>>>> Alt+Shift+F12 shows objects at the parent level
>>>>>
>>>>> of the current object.
